Respiratory Therapist
The interview was very relaxed and informal. I received a tour of the hospital. The hiring manager asked me several straightforward questions and then asked if I had any questions for them. The manager also shared updates about new developments at the hospital and gave me a parking voucher. After the interview, I was sent to HR, where I was offered the job and we discussed my salary. Although I initially applied for a PRN role, I was informed that it was a full-time position or nothing.
- What motivates you to join our organization?
Patient Care Assistant
The interview was a phone call. They asked some easy questions but also some tricky ones. The hardest question was about why I wanted to do this job and how I'd make a difference on the unit. Everything else went well.
- What makes you want to work here?
- How do you see yourself contributing to this unit?
- Can you describe a challenging work situation and how you managed it?
